Imapsync est un outil de transfert IMAP utilisé pour copier des e-mails d'un serveur IMAP vers un autre serveur IMAP. Cet article vous aidera à installer imapsync sur les systèmes Ubuntu, Debian et LinuxMint et à transférer toutes vos boîtes aux lettres et e-mails entre deux serveurs IMAP.
- Lire ceci => Comment installer Postfix Mail Server sur Ubuntu
Étape 1 – Installer Imapsync
Le package Imapsync est disponible sous le référentiel de packages EPEL. Assurez-vous d'abord que vous avez ajouté EPEL sur votre système ou installez-le d'abord.
$ sudo yum install epel-release
Maintenant, installez le package imapsync en utilisant la commande suivante.
$ sudo yum install imapsync
À ce stade, votre système est prêt pour la migration de toutes les données d'un compte de messagerie vers d'autres comptes de messagerie à l'aide d'IMAP.
Étape 2 - Transférer des e-mails avec IMAP
Vous êtes donc prêt pour la migration. Avant la migration, assurez-vous que les deux comptes ont IMAP en cours d'exécution et accessible depuis votre système. Après cela, utilisez la syntaxe de commande suivante.
$ imapsync --host1imap.source.example.com \ --user1[email protected] \ --password1S0urcePassw0rd \ --ssl1 \ --host2imap.dest.example.com \ --user2[email protected] \ --password2Dest1nat10NPassw0rd \ --ssl2
La commande prendra beaucoup de temps selon la taille de votre boîte aux lettres source. Après avoir terminé tous les processus, vous verrez une longue liste de résultats. Vérifiez la sortie pour trouver si une erreur s'est produite pendant le transfert. Ci-dessous, une petite partie du résultat.
- Lire ceci => 5 façons d'envoyer des e-mails à partir de la ligne de commande Linux
Transfer started at Thu May 11 11:45:37 2017 PID is 4969 ... ... ... Total bytes transferred : 78373 (76.536 KiB) Total bytes duplicate host1 : 0 (0.000 KiB) Total bytes duplicate host2 : 0 (0.000 KiB) Total bytes skipped : 0 (0.000 KiB) Total bytes error : 0 (0.000 KiB) Message rate : 0.1 messages/s Average bandwidth rate : 3.0 KiB/s Memory consumption : 217.0 MiB Biggest message : 57947 bytes (56.589 KiB) Memory/biggest message ratio : 3927.0 Start difference host2 - host1 : -2 messages, -78373 bytes (-76.536 KiB) Final difference host2 - host1 : 0 messages, 0 bytes (0.000 KiB) Detected 0 errors
Référence :
- https://imapsync.lamiral.info/
- https://github.com/imapsync/imapsync